Úvod do COBOLu

COBOL je zkratka pro Společný obchodní orientovaný programovací jazyk a je to jeden z prvních programovacích jazyků na vysoké úrovni vyvinutých v roce 1959 spojením úsilí americké vlády, univerzit a průmyslu. ANSI odpovídá za vývoj aktualizovaných standardů COBOL každý rok od začátku. Používají se hlavně vojenští a vládní činitelé.

COBOL

Jak jsme diskutovali výše, jedná se o programovací jazyk na vysoké úrovni určený pro obchodní účely. Byl to první jazyk určený pro operační systém a nyní také tolik odvětví a institucí, které používají programovací jazyk. Byl určen především pro finance, lidské zdroje a další akceptace podnikání. Tento jazyk je většinou založen na anglických slovech a frázích a je snadno pochopitelný a použitelný. Většinou se používá ve finančních institucích, jako jsou banky, pojišťovny atd.

Porozumění COBOLU

Jazyk COBOL je zdokumentován a je snadno srozumitelný i pro netechnické lidi, protože to je hlavním cílem principu návrhu COBOLu, aby manažeři a další úředníci snadno pochopili program, zatímco ostatní vysoce jazykové programy jsou srozumitelné. od nich. Je to velmi jednoduchý programovací jazyk bez jakýchkoli ukazatelů, uživatelsky definovaných funkcí, datových typů a jeho hlavním stylem programování je přímé programování a lze jej snadno aplikovat na složitost spočívající v potřebách obchodní logiky zakódovat a programovat v jazyce COBOL.

Jak usnadňuje COBOL práci?

Jazyk COBOL je velmi snadno použitelný v pracovním prostředí díky jeho funkcím, jako je samodokumentace, snadno srozumitelný, jednoduchý jazyk bez složitých struktur. Aplikace COBOL se používají od minulých let a jsou dlouhodobou aplikací, která se v tomto jazyce zapisuje do miliónů řádků kódu sofistikovaně, takže je nelze snadno nahradit novými programovacími jazyky. Kód napsaný v tomto jazyce vypadá jako napsaný ve strukturovaném dokumentu, kde každá řada kódů specifických pro určitý účel a sleduje strukturální hierarchii.

Co můžete dělat s COBOLem?

Tento jazyk se používá k programování aplikací pro podnikání, vládních úřadů, vojenských aplikací a většina vládních aplikací v USA a sociálních organizací také běží na aplikacích COBOL. Některé společnosti, které vypočítávají cibil skóre nebo úvěrové hodnocení společností a většiny bankovních systémů a softwaru ve společnosti ve Velké Británii a okolí. Používá se také v pojišťovnictví.

Pracujete s COBOLem?

Můžeme říci, že práce s ním je obtížná, protože se bude používat hlavně v aplikacích sálových počítačů, kde musíme tyto soubory použít, musíme je importovat jako zdroj, který obsahuje data v textovém a binárním formátu. Formát souboru COBOL se trochu liší od standardního formátu ANSI. Pokud chcete pracovat s copybooky COBOLu, musíme při použití s ​​návrhářem v Informatice importovat jako .cbl soubor, musíme vložit do šablony pomocí copy příkazu Cobol a oba .cpy a .cbl soubory musí být v stejný adresář jinak musíme uvést umístění souboru .cpy

Výhody

Mezi výhody tohoto programovacího jazyka patří to, že je samokokumentovaný, snadno pochopitelný a čitelný, schopen snadno zvládat obrovské objemy dat, lepší jazyk pro použití v podnikových aplikacích, snadno použitelný pro vývoj a údržbu aplikací, přenosný napříč platformy bez překompilace a robustní. K dispozici je mnoho nástrojů pro testování, ladění a analýzu aplikací COBOL. Je široce používán v obchodních aplikacích a snadno se udržuje.

Požadované dovednosti

Požadavky na COBOL jsou požadovány, protože existuje mnoho řádků kódu a aplikací, které stále používají tolik společností, ale počet lidí s těmito dovednostmi je velmi malý. Abychom v tomto odvětví přežili, musíme mít kromě COBOLu další programovací dovednosti, jako je Java, protože mnoho starých aplikací se přenáší na nové technologie.

Proč bychom měli používat COBOL?

Měli bychom používat COBOL, protože je snadno srozumitelný, dokumentovaný, používá, vyvíjí a udržuje aplikace. Máme tolik programovacích jazyků, ale stále pro zpracování dat o zákaznících v bankách, pojišťovnách a vládních aplikacích používá COBOL, protože je dobré řešit takový druh dat s datovými typy a datovými strukturami, které jsou pro tato data vhodné.

Rozsah

Programovací jazyk COBOL má v rámci programu různé úrovně působnosti, ale většinou bude používat statický rozsah, ale nikoli dynamický rozsah, jako moderní programovací jazyky. Má rozsah programu, externí proměnné a vnořený rozsah programu. Ale vše výše uvedené bude považováno pouze za globální rozsah.

Proč potřebujeme COBOL?

Potřebujeme programovací jazyk COBOL, protože mnoho bankovních aplikací, pojišťovacích aplikací, vojenských a vládních aplikací je již dávno napsáno v COBOLu a stále se používají, protože je tak dlouhou dobu standardní. Je to nejlepší jazyk v těchto dnech, který má schopnost zpracovávat dávkové úlohy, sekvenční zpracování, přístup k souborům a zprávy. Je stále používán napříč průmyslovými odvětvími, protože je výnosný.

Kdo je tím pravým publikem pro učení COBOL technologií?

Lidé, kteří hledají kariéru v mainframe technologiích, pracují na projektech, kde potřebují převést aplikace COBOL do jiných programovacích jazyků. Kdo hledá kariéru v bankovnictví, pojišťovnictví a vládním sektoru, se to může naučit, protože v něm je napsáno mnoho aplikací a chybí lidé, kteří by je mohli udržovat. Takže lidé, kteří se chtějí věnovat kariéře v mainframe technologiích, přenášení aplikací z COBOLu do jiných jazyků, jsou hlavní diváci, kteří se učí COBOL technologiemi.

Jak pomáhá při růstu kariéry?

Pomáhá v kariérním růstu trochu jen proto, že ve srovnání s jinými moderními programovacími jazyky existuje jen velmi malá poptávka. Srovnáme-li dostupné pracovní příležitosti a kariérní růst s ohledem na jiné dostupné jazyky v tržní poptávce, je tedy COBOL menší.

Závěr

Konečně je to zábal o stručné diskusi o tomto programovacím jazyce. Diskutovali jsme o COBOLu různými způsoby, například proč COBOL, jeho použití, potřeba, kariérní růst atd. Doufám, že budete mít COBOL po přečtení tohoto článku dobře pochopeni.

Doporučené články

Toto byl průvodce Co je COBOL. Zde jsme diskutovali o pracovních, požadovaných dovednostech, rozsahu, kariérním růstu a výhodách COBOLu. Další informace naleznete také v dalších navrhovaných článcích -

  1. Co je to JavaScript?
  2. Co je Python?
  3. Co je SQL?
  4. Co je MySQL?

Kategorie: